Step-by-step explanation:

Given

[tex](x -5)^2 + (y + 10)^2 = 6^2[/tex]

Required

Draw and label the circle

The equation of a circle is:

[tex](x -a)^2 + (y - b)^2 = r^2[/tex]

Where:

[tex]Center = (a,b)[/tex]

[tex]Radius = r[/tex]

So, we have:

[tex]Center = (5,-10)[/tex]

[tex]Radius = 6[/tex]
